// Simplified version of the analysis for testing
function testLinkAnalysis(documentXml) {
const results = { nonDescriptiveLinks: [] };
const genericPhrases = [
'click here', 'here', 'read more', 'more', 'link', 'this link',
'see more', 'learn more', 'find out more', 'more info', 'more information'
];
const genericPatterns = [
/^click\s+/i, // "click this", "click the", etc.
/\bclick\s+\w+\s*:?\s*$/i, // "click this link:", "click button:", etc.
/^(here|there)\s*:?\s*$/i, // "here:", "there:"
/^(this|that)\s+link\s*:?\s*$/i, // "this link:", "that link:"
/^read\s+(more|on)\s*:?\s*$/i, // "read more:", "read on:"
/^see\s+(more|here|this)\s*:?\s*$/i, // "see more:", "see here:", etc.
/^(more|info|information)\s*:?\s*$/i, // "more:", "info:", etc.
/^(download|view|open)\s*:?\s*$/i // "download:", "view:", etc.
];
const hyperlinkMatches = documentXml.match(/<w:hyperlink[^>]*>[\s\S]*?<\/w:hyperlink>/g) || [];
hyperlinkMatches.forEach((link, index) => {
const textMatch = link.match(/<w:t[^>]*>(.*?)<\/w:t>/);
if (textMatch) {
const linkText = textMatch[1].toLowerCase().trim();
const isGeneric = genericPhrases.some(phrase => linkText === phrase);
const isGenericPattern = genericPatterns.some(pattern => pattern.test(linkText));
const isUrl = linkText.includes('www.') || linkText.includes('http');
let issueType = null;
if (isGeneric || isGenericPattern) issueType = 'generic';
if (isUrl) issueType = 'url-as-text';
if (issueType) {
results.nonDescriptiveLinks.push({
type: issueType,
linkText: linkText,
location: `Paragraph ${index + 1}`,
approximatePage: 1,
context: 'Document body',
recommendation: generateRecommendation(linkText, issueType)
});
}
}
});
return results;
}
function generateRecommendation(linkText, issueType) {
if (issueType === 'generic') {
return 'Replace with descriptive text that explains where the link goes';
}
if (issueType === 'url-as-text') {
return 'Replace URL with descriptive text like "Visit our website"';
}
return 'Use clear, descriptive language';
}
